Let’s talk shop? Tell us more about your career, what can you share with our community?
Nothing about my professional path has been traditional—and that’s exactly what sets it apart. I didn’t climb a ladder. I built one, barefoot, after digging myself out of a hole society said I’d never rise from.

Today, I run a nonprofit, an LLC, and multiple transformative programs inside a women’s prison—programs built not just from research or passion, but from lived experience, grit, and accountability. Convicted COMEBACK and Power & Purpose were born behind bars in my spirit long before they became real-world blueprints. I didn’t study reentry—I lived it.

What makes my work different? It’s raw. It’s real. It’s results-driven. I teach women how to reclaim their bodies, rewire their minds, and rewrite the story they thought they were stuck in. I merge fitness, mindset, education, and radical accountability into a system that transforms survivors into leaders.

Was it easy? Hell no. But that’s the point. I didn’t wait for doors to open—I kicked them down. I faced rejection, bias, judgment, and systemic red tape. And I still showed up. Because this mission isn’t a business—it’s a movement.

The lesson? You don’t need permission to change lives. You just need purpose, discipline, and zero excuses. That’s what I want the world to know: you can come from the bottom and still build something that changes everything.
